Southern Worcester County Regional Vocational School District is a public school with 45 students enrolled. This college is the only college located in Charlton, Massachusetts.

Southern Worcester County Regional Vocational School District deploys a continuous curriculum calendar system and offers the only major - Licensed Practical and Vocational Nurse Training. Read the details about Curriculum offered at this college and see the program Rating.

Southern Worcester County Regional Vocational School District student retention rate is very low at 45% (way below Massachusetts average). Taking this statistic into consideration, it seems that students do not seem to enjoy their stay at this school.

The graduation rate at Southern Worcester County Regional Vocational School District is great - 92%.

Student to faculty ratio at Southern Worcester County Regional Vocational School District is very good -- 7:1.

Southern Worcester County Regional Vocational School District provides evening/weekend study opportunity, which is a solid option for those who work full-time.

At this moment there is no on-campus housing at Southern Worcester County Regional Vocational School District.
